Meteor Moon Earth
April 11, 2025
Asteroid Passed Between Earth And Moon Meteor Moon (2020) - IMDb Large asteroid to zoom between Earth and Moon A massive asteroid shower hit Earth and the moon 800 million years ago, study says | CNN | Meteor Moon Earth